ACCT 4350:Accounting Systems Audit and Control3 Class Hours 0 Laboratory Hours 3 Credit Hours Prerequisite: Business Majors: Sophomore GPA Requirement, a grade of “C” or better in ACCT 3100 and ACCT 3300 ; Non-business Majors: A grade of “C” or better in ACCT 3100 , ACCT 3300 , and permission of the Coles College of Business. The study of the control and security of accounting information systems with an auditing perspective. Topics covered include: The quality of information, information technology (IT) audit process, types of IT audits, ethics, fraud, forensic auditing, computer assisted audit tools and techniques, and IT governance.
